Alshon Jeffery expected to start vs. Vikings

Jeffery was listed as questionable due to a calf injury and an illness, but is expected to play.

The Chicago Bears are expected to have wide receiver Alshon Jeffery in the lineup for a Week 15 matchup against the Minnesota Vikings, despite a calf injury and an illness, according to Ian Rapoport of NFL Network.

Jeffery has been banged up for most of the season, but has still managed to post 797 receiving yards and three touchdowns in just eight games. In Week 14, he finished with six receptions for 107 yards with a touchdown, his fourth game with more than 100 yards.

The fourth-year wide receiver was limited in practice on Wednesday with a calf injury, but sat out the entire Thursday session due to an illness, in addition to his calf problem. He returned for practice on Friday, but was listed as questionable by the team for a game against the Vikings.

In a Week 8 game against the Vikings, Jeffery finished with 10 receptions for 116 yards and a touchdown. While the Bears technically aren’t yet eliminated from the postseason, the team would require a small miracle to snag a NFC Wild Card berth.
